Floating-Harbor syndrome: case report.Minerva Pediatr. 2008 Apr; 60(2):249-51.MP
Abstract
Floating-Harbor syndrome is a rare disorder which is clinically characterized by short stature, retarded speech development, delayed bone ages, triangular face, bulbous nose and thin lips. We described two cases with Floating-Harbor syndrome and briefly reviewed the relevant literature.
